In 2019-2020, 9,339 people earned their degree in environmental science, making the major the 90th most popular in the United States.

Across the Middle Atlantic region, there were 1,187 environmental science gra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 12 environmental science graduates with average earnings and debt of $73,944 and $116,843 respectively.
